    The game runs fine with MSI Afterburner and RTSS for me. Are you using the latest version of Afterburner? If not, fully uninstall both and install the latest version.
    If you do and you're overvolting and/or overclocking your settings may be too aggressive or your fan curve not aggressive enough, as if you turn of Afterburner, the system should revert to defaults.

    I'm not sure why you're seeing massive stutters, as I'm not getting any on my system. It might be something configuration specifc. Are you using an old version of AutoHDR (now known as AutoActions in the latest versions), by any chance? Some older versions had high CPU usage spikes that caused extreme stuttering. Check any other programs you may be running in the background for CPU (and possibly GPU) usage as well.
    Mabe check for conflicting overlays, too.

    Oh forgot to say what fixed it hahaha its night and day difference so smooth now. and the problem was wait for it :D ........... gforce experiance, there built in overlay was bugged and causing this massive stuttering issue. once i disabled it in gforce experiance the issue completely and utterly fixed.... :D thats why it took me ages to figure out cause i thought something like that would never cause this type of issue. but well that was the fix :D
